This brush has been passed around some within the B&B community. I'm pretty sure it's the one described here. It appears none the worse for any use it's had, and I know I'm fortunate to possess it now.
The knot is 24mm at its base with a loft of 54mm, and it measures 3" at its greatest diameter (excluding the unruly outliers) when fully dry as shown. The tips are incredibly soft. I was a little concerned when I got it that it might turn out to be floopy and a challenge to control. It's definitely not as scrubby as the Stubby 1 (22mm x 47mm) I have in Finest, but the OAS has more backbone and scrub (with absolutely no scritch) when loaded than I expected. It's a joy to use and does a spectacular job.
